3 Reminders Of How To Offer Festive Customer Service Over The Phone

The busy holiday shopping season – which is the present time of year (“present”, see what we did there?) – isn’t just about retailers enjoying rushes of new customers through their doors. It’s also a time when individuals who work on the phone are inundated with heavy waves of phone calls from customers. Needless to say, ensuring top-quality customer service should top the to-do lists of all companies that conduct business over the phone.

At this time of year, it’s important to inject some festive holiday cheer into the interactions you have with your customers. We’ve touched on this topic before. So, here are three reminders of how to offer festive customer service over the phone:

1. Open each conversation with a holiday greeting.

Normally, it’s a safe bet that answering the phone with “Good afternoon, this is John, how may I help you?” is a good way to start a call. With the holiday season here, you may want to substitute “Good afternoon” with “Happy holidays” or better yet, try, “Good afternoon, this is John, I hope you’re enjoying the holiday season so far. What can I do to help you enjoy them even more?”

This unique approach to answering the phone will endear many a customer to your brand. Many will we inspired to remain long-time customers. Remember that, in today’s business world, consumers are looking for a lot more than just high-quality products and services. They want to enjoy their experiences with the companies they support. A company that helps to make the season bright is one that is bound to keep customers for the long haul.

2. Regularly refer to your customers by name.

This is a customer service practice that we recommend using all year long. However, during the holidays, you’ll want to especially make sure that you’re making each and every one of your customers feel good about calling your company. Believe it or not, the simple act of using your customers’ names will help them to feel respected and valued.

3. Make holiday music your hold music.

Of course, you can go with any songs of your choice to serve as hold music for your callers. You may even want to record them yourself!

You see, your hold music doesn’t actually have to be music. In fact, you can record holiday announcements for promotional purposes so that callers will remain engaged while they’re on hold. Recorded messages are arguably, the best ways to turn hold time into advertising time. By keeping them jolly, the holiday spirit will have a better chance of continuing throughout the call.
